How long does it take to cook barley?

Bring the pot to a boil, keeping an eye on it because it may become foamy at first and boil over. Then reduce to a simmer and cook, adding more water if the pan dries out, until done with a chewy but tender texture. For pearl barley this will take about 25 to 30 minutes and hulled barley 40 to 50 minutes

    What food can be made from barley?

    Barley is used all over the world, in breads, breakfast cereals, puddings, porridges, stews and soups such as Scotch broth. Barley water, beer and other alcoholic drinks are made from it and it is also used for sweetening breads and drinks, and in malt extract.

    What’s in pearl barley?

    Pearl barley, or pearled barley, is barley that has been processed to remove its fibrous outer hull and polished to remove some or all of the bran layer.

    How do you know when barley is done cooking?

    Cook pearl barley for around 35 minutes and pot barley for around 50 minutes. Barley is done when the grain has absorbed all or almost all the water, expanded in size, and is soft but chewy. When barley is cooked, you might still have a small amount of liquid left at the bottom of the saucepan.

    What is the best way to cook barley?

    Combine one cup barley with three cups water and a pinch of salt in a medium saucepan. (Alternatively, use chicken stock or vegan broth.) Bring to a boil over high heat and lower to a simmer. Cook until barley is tender yet chewy, about 2530 minutes for pearl barley, 4050 for hulled barley.

    Is barley healthier than rice?

    Barley is richer in fibers, proteins, B complex vitamins, magnesium, potassium, iron. It has a lower glycemic index, is higher in carbohydrates, and is almost 3 times higher in calories. Compared to barley, rice is richer in folate. Overall, barley has a better nutritional profile compared to rice

    What is barley used for in cooking?

    Barley flour can be used for baking, usually in combination with wheat flour, for pancakes and scones. Barley grits. Husked barley grains that are toasted and cracked make a good breakfast porridge, or they can be cooked like corn grits.

    What else is barley used for?

    In the United States barley is grown primarily for animal feed and the production of malt which is used to brew beer or other alcoholic beverages. Barley that is eaten as food is processed or milled into various products that are tasty, nutritious, and convenient additions to the kitchen or pantry shelf.
